Product Overview: The 7213 Angular Contact Ball Bearing
The 7213 bearing is a high-precision, single-row angular contact ball bearing designed to accommodate combined radial and axial loads. As a key component in our 7200 Series of Angular Contact Ball Bearings, it is engineered for applications demanding high-speed performance and exceptional running accuracy. This bearing features a standard 40° contact angle, which allows it to handle significant axial loads in one direction. Its precise internal geometry and high-quality materials ensure minimal friction and long service life, making it an essential part for a wide range of industrial machinery.
As a trusted supplier of industrial components, we guarantee that our 7213 bearings meet stringent industry standards. They are ideal for arrangements where rigid axial guidance is required. For applications with axial loads in both directions, these bearings are typically mounted in pairs. Features of the 7213 Bearing
- High Axial Load Capacity: Specifically designed with a contact angle to support heavy axial loads in a single direction.
- High-Speed Performance: The optimized internal design allows for high rotational speeds with low heat generation.
- Single-Row Configuration: A versatile and widely used design suitable for various mounting arrangements.
- Precision Engineering: Manufactured to tight tolerances to ensure high running accuracy and rigidity.
- Versatile Mounting Options: Can be used individually or mounted in pairs (back-to-back, face-to-face, or tandem) to meet different load and rigidity requirements.
- Durable Construction: Made from high-grade bearing steel for superior strength, durability, and resistance to wear.
Applications of 7213 Bearings
- Machine Tool Spindles: Provides the necessary rigidity and precision for high-speed cutting and grinding operations.
- Industrial Pumps and Compressors: Supports rotating shafts, effectively managing combined loads in fluid machinery.
- Gearboxes and Transmissions: Ensures reliable support for gears and shafts in automotive and industrial drivetrains.
- Electric Motors: Ideal for motors that experience both radial and axial forces during operation.
- Robotics and Automation: Used in joints and actuators for precise and repeatable movements.
- Centrifuges: Handles the high speeds and combined loads typical in separation equipment.
- Printing Machinery: Supports rollers and cylinders, ensuring consistent and high-quality printing results.
